By: Johnnie Once your attorney has determined you have a claim for workers compensation under the law, you must act quickly to ensure your claim is filed within the established time limits. In Pennsylvania, you must notify your employer of any claims within 120 days of the initial injury, or the claim will not be accepted. Consulting a workers compensation attorney immediately after your injury will help move the process forward quickly and help you meet your deadlines. Should your employer's insurance deny your initial request for workers compensation benefits, you have three years to file a Claim Petition for your benefits. In this document, you petition the State to intervene on your behalf with your employer's insurance company and assist you in obtaining any benefits to which you may be entitled. Your workers compensation attorney should be familiar with the procedures and regulations established by the state laws, and will help you work within the government channels. In some cases injury or illness due to employment may occur after your employment has ended.
